In reality, your lorries are basically your company on wheels. They need to be thoroughly chosen and well-kept to sufficiently ser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y automobile or station wagon ought to be adequate. You require sufficient space to shop equipment and products, and to transfer your cleaning groups, but you generally will not be transporting around tools large enough to require a van or little truck.

If you provide the vehicles, paint your business's name, logo and phone number on them. This advertises your business all over town. If your workers utilize their own vehicles-- which is especially common with housemaid services-- request for evidence that they have enough insurance coverage to cover them in case of an accident.

The type of cars you'll need for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of equipment you utilize along with the size and number of your crews. An economy cars and truck or station wagon could work if you're doing reasonably light cleansing in smaller sized offices, but for most janitorial organizations, you're most likely to need a truck or van.

An excellent used tru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will run from $18,000 up. If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some profit or be required to decrease the quality of your work to satisfy the cost. If you estimate expensive, you might lose the contract completely, especially if you remain in a competitive bidding scenario. Remember, in lots of cleansing scenarios, you might be completing against the customer himself; if your quote is high, he or she may think, "For that much money, I can simply do this myself."Throughout the initial days of your operation, you ought to go back and take a look at the actual costs of every job when it's completed to see how close your quote was to truth. commercial cleaning services.

Coordinate your billing system with your consumers' payable procedures. commercial floor cleaning. Candidly ask what you can do to guarantee prompt payment; that might include validating the correct billing address and discovering out what documentation might be required to assist the client identify the credibility of the invoice. Keep in mind that numerous large business pay specific types of invoices on certain days of the month; learn if your customers do that, and arrange your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and added fees for late payment. It's also an excellent concept to specifically state the date the billing becomes overdue to avoid any possible misconception.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make certain your invoice states that it's a late payment or rebilling cost, not a financing charge.
